#7eca78 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7eca78 is composed of 49.4% red, 79.2%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.6%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 115.6 degrees, a saturation of 43.6% and a lightness of 63.1%. #7eca78 color hex could be obtained by blending #fcfff0 with #009500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

● #7eca78 color description : Slightly desaturated lime green.
#7eca78 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7eca78 has RGB values of R:126, G:202,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 8309368.

Shades and Tints of #7eca78
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030602 is the darkest color, while #f7fcf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7eca78
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9da69c is the less saturated color, while #53fd45 is the most saturated one.
